Scott Co. Offering Drive Through Style Community Food Program

This food program is open to all those in the community in need.

(Scottsburg, Ind.) – Scott county is preparing boxes of shelf-stable food for the community.

If you or anybody you know needs food assistance, it is now available in a safe drive-through style.

The Austin Fire Department and Scott County Clearinghouse are helping to provide food to the residents of the county in a safe way. The two operate at different times a day to help residents get food around their schedule.

Scott County Clearing House

  • 1057 Community Way, Scottsburg, IN
    • Monday- Wednesday 1:00 to 3:00 p.m.
    • Thursday 9:00 a.m. to 11:00 a.m. and 6: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m.

Austin Fire Department

  • 90 W Morgan St, Austin, IN
    • Monday 5: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m.
    • Wednesday 5:00 p.m. to 6:30 p.m.
    • Saturday 9:00 a.m. to 11:00 a.m.

If you know of elderly who are shut-in please contact kim.richie@scottcountypartnership.org.
